The Xiaomi Poco X2 has a score of 79.3, which is a bit better than Galaxy XCover 6 Pro's 77.6 overall score. Both devices in our current comparison come with Android OS (Operating System), but Xiaomi Poco X2 has the older 11 version and Galaxy XCover 6 Pro has Android 12 version. Xiaomi Poco X2's construction is lighter and somewhat thinner than the Galaxy XCover 6 Pro, although it was released 2 years before.
The Xiaomi Poco X2 counts with a little sharper display than Galaxy XCover 6 Pro, because although it has a bit lower pixels density, and they both have exactly the same resolution of 1080 x 2400 pixels, the Xiaomi Poco X2 also counts with a little bit bigger display. Xiaomi Poco X2 counts with a very superior processing unit than Samsung Galaxy XCover 6 Pro. Both have the same RAM amount and a Octa-Core processing unit.
The Galaxy XCover 6 Pro features a lot bigger memory capacity to install games and applications than Xiaomi Poco X2, because it has a slot for external memory cards that holds a maximum of 1 TB and 128 GB internal storage capacity. Xiaomi Poco X2 has just a bit longer battery lifetime than Galaxy XCover 6 Pro, because it has a 4500mAh battery capacity.
Xiaomi Poco X2 has a lot better camera than Samsung Galaxy XCover 6 Pro, because although it has a smaller aperture which is not nice for low light photos and videos, it also counts with a lot more mega-pixels back-facing camera and a way larger back camera sensor.
